200 - Everything is ok
401 - Unauthorised
Authentication has failed
403 - Forbidden
Authentication has succeeded but access levels prevent the user from accessing this content
410 - Gone
There used to be content here, its been deleted
Finally
201 - Created
This is the HTTP header we should use when creating new records
however a number of frameworks including AngularJS works on the basis
of IF NOT 200, THEN ITS AN ERROR
418 - Im a Teapot
Some how an April Fools joke made it into the official HTTP status codes.
